Elevate your St. Patrick's Day festivities with our exciting Write the Room activity! This engaging resource invites students to embark on a scavenger hunt around the classroom, searching for numbered cards adorned with delightful St. Patrick's Day images.
Included in this pack are printable pages featuring numbered cards, each showcasing a festive St. Patrick's Day image. Simply laminate and place these cards strategically around the room. Students will be provided with recording sheets, offering four different options to suit various learning preferences.
As students explore the room, they'll eagerly record the names of the St. Patrick's Day images they discover, reinforcing vocabulary and observation skills in a fun and interactive way. With options for both numbered and image-filled recording sheets, as well as choices between primary lines or no lines, this activity caters to diverse learning needs and preferences.
Additionally, wall cards are included for easy reference, perfect for classroom displays or individual student notebooks, adding an extra layer of versatility to this engaging activity.

Once children can recognize and understand individual sight words in print, they are ready to use them to build sentences. This is the exciting next step in the reading process and, for many children, the moment when they say, “I’m really reading!” The following scrambled sentences build upon sight word knowledge and are designed to help children learn—and demonstrate—sentence sense by putting individual words into the correct order so each sentence makes sense. The sight words used in these sentences follow the order in which they have been introduced. The sentences can be used in a number of ways, depending on each child’s developmental level. First, encourage the child to look for helpful sentence-sense clues, such as a capitalized word that would indicate the beginning of the sentence and a word with punctuation that would indicate the end of the sentence. Then, have the child say all the words aloud, starting with the capitalized word and ending with the punctuated word. Ask the child if what he or she said aloud makes sense, and, if necessary, encourage him or her to rearrange the “middle” words around while saying them aloud until they are in the correct order. Then, have the child write the unscrambled sentence on the line provided. You may want to encourage the child to write the sentence’s sight words in different-colored crayons or markers, or to use the sight word flash cards to find the matching words used in the sentence. You may also want to have the child write the unscrambled sentence on a separate sheet of paper and cut it apart into individual words. Then, using the child’s hand-written unscrambled sentence in the worksheet as a model, have him or her reassemble the cut-apart words into the sentence. This activity works well as a self- checking review. Or have the child distribute the cut-apart words to other children, who can then reassemble them in the correct order. An activity of this type can also be used with sentences that the children dictate or write themselves on a separate sheet of paper. Extending this activity to sentences that children compose themselves increases their level of engagement and provides an opportunity for individualizing their learning.
Cloze sentences provide young learners an opportunity to use words in context and to gain a better understanding of sentence sense. Use the cloze sentences on the following pages for children to practice selecting the correct word from the word boxes to complete each sentence.
To extend the activity, have children create their own sentences with a missing word. The sentences can also be copied on a separate sheet of paper, cut apart, and reconstructed for sentence sense practice.

Short a Word Ladder Flip is a way students can practice substitutions within a single-word family.
To play students flip a short vowel picture card over, read the word, write the word on the ladder (for additional aid elkonin boxes are added to some mats), then flip a new card, determine the sounds/letters in that word and write on the ladder. Continue until the ladder is complete, then erase (if used in a reusable way) and play again.
*If you want more of a word chains type activity just simply order the cards you want the student to use (for example; cat, bat, bag, tag, tan, man, map...).

Between 1 to 4 students can play this game. To play the game, you will need to lay out the bugs with the words facing up. Have students sit or stand beside each other with the nets in their hands, holding them all in the same position (so no one tries to cheat). Then call out a word. Students will race to find and catch the bug with the word on it first. Whichever student catches the bug first, take that fly and add it to their pile. Once all the bugs are caught, have students count up how many they have. Whoever has the most wins!
